Pros

They give you a block of business. Life/Wealth products are good although the fees on investments are extremely high

Cons

The training and support is sub par specifically when compared to other Life Insurance companies. There is limited to no support from management. There is a lot of talk about all the training during recruitment but it is extremely limited. The compensation favours selling the co-operators products even though they allow access to some better products available through other companies including RBC, Blue Cross, Great West life and Canada protection plan. Unfortunately, sales made with these companies pay smaller commission rates and do not qualify for bonus’ or recognition for the company’s clubs and trips. It seems like the intent is too incent the advisor to sell the companies proprietary products regardless of the clients needs which I assume will change with all the new regulations in the industry specific to putting the clients interest above your own. If you are new to the Life Insurance business I would recommend you stay away from the co-operators. If you have had success in the industry and have been trained elsewhere this could be a good fit. They do offer good products, there just isn't the proper amount of mentorship or leadership.
